Provenance for the Shalegrove crash-report pipeline. Each ingestion binary is built from a tagged commit by the hermetic builder, signed, and promoted through staging automatically. On-call: if symbolication output looks wrong, first confirm the running artifact matches the promoted one before restarting anything. Rollbacks must use a previously promoted artifact, never a local rebuild. The artifact currently serving production is identified by the token below.

pipeline stamp: htk4_66df

Ticket: Config drift on Quillbus log compaction settings

The broker nodes in the Harlow cluster are running with compaction thresholds that no longer match what's in the Fernwheel deploy repo. Someone appears to have hand-tuned segment retention during the March incident and never backported the change. Compaction is now lagging on the orders topic, and disk usage on node three is climbing about 4% a day. Please reconcile before the weekend. For reference, the values currently live on the brokers are as follows.

deployment values, yahop-kajop:
holath:
  log_level: info
  metrics_host: metrics.holath.lumiclabs.internal
  pin: 9484
  pool_size: 4

Hello plugin authors — ProctorQueue 4.1 ships next Monday. The exam-intake queue now delivers candidate-ready events in strict submission order, and the retry envelope includes the original enqueue timestamp, so plugins that reorder by receipt time should switch to that field. Deprecated hooks from 3.x remain functional for one more cycle but log warnings. Please validate against the staging build identified by the trace token below.

build token for kajog-baguf: htk14_e43bf70f92bbf6

Quick note on the Tidemark widget before you approve: the tide-table cache refreshes every 20 minutes, but the Harborlane feed sometimes lags, so we fall back to the last good snapshot with a staleness banner. If the banner sticks around past an hour, restart the fetcher pod and check the feed parser logs for timezone mismatches — that's bitten us twice. Everything else is standard. The build that fixed the parser is already staged, and its trace token is pasted below.

build token for tajeg-bajep: htk14_409ba9df6b8acb